Tyra Banks and Jay Manuel: What Happened?
From close collaborators to tension behind the scenes
- Tyra Banks and Jay Manuel worked together for years on ANTM, where he served as creative director and regular judge and she was the creator and host.
- By around Cycle 8, Manuel says he was ready to move on to other projects and emailed Banks to thank her and let her know he wanted to leave the show.
- He describes her reply as a brief message saying she was “disappointed,” which he interpreted as emotional pressure to stay; he has said he felt an “unspoken threat,” even fearing being “blacklisted” if he walked away.
In later interviews and in the new documentary, Manuel recalls that after this email, the vibe between them shifted sharply.
The falling out during later cycles
- At the network’s request, Manuel came back for Cycle 9 despite wanting to leave, but he says that off-camera Banks began to “ice him out” and wouldn’t really speak to him except when they were performing for the show.
- He has described this period as emotionally draining and “chipping away at [his] soul,” saying he struggled with some of what was happening behind the scenes.
The surprise firing
- After Cycle 18, Manuel and other long-time ANTM figures like Nigel Barker and J. Alexander were abruptly let go.
- Manuel has said the firing came as a shock and that he believed information about their exit was leaked early, before a planned joint “amicable” press statement, which made the situation feel more hurtful and unprofessional.
What they’re saying now (2026)
- In the Netflix docuseries Reality Check: Inside America’s Next Top Model , Manuel talks openly about how his friendship with Banks deteriorated because of his desire to leave and the way things were handled.
- When the documentary’s producers ask Banks on camera to give her side of the falling out, she refuses, saying simply “Nah” and indicating she doesn’t want to discuss it publicly.
- In a separate interview, she is shown saying she should call Jay, but Manuel says that call never came and that his phone number hasn’t changed.
Jay’s current stance
- In 2026 interviews, Manuel says he is “in a healed place,” wishes Banks “no ill will,” and is open to some kind of reconnection, while also admitting he does not expect a call from her and is “happy to never” speak to her again if that’s how things stay.
- He has emphasized that he wanted the documentary to show the “real” dynamics, and has also used a fictionalized book loosely inspired by his experiences to process what happened.
Are Tyra Banks and Jay Manuel friends now?
- Publicly, they do not appear to be close or actively in contact; Manuel says he hasn’t heard from her despite her on-camera remark about calling him.
- His statements suggest he has emotionally moved on and is not holding onto anger, but also doesn’t expect any real reconciliation.
- Banks, for her part, has chosen not to explain her version of events in detail and keeps the rift private, declining to go into it in the docuseries.
